TMI
One of the accounts that I take calls for is technical PDA support for drug studies. We get calls from the doctor's office staff and patients. Because of HIPPA regulations we are not allowed to know any personal information of the patients.
Well I got a call today from someone in the doctors office. She was having trouble with one of the PDAs. She tells me that the patient is ending the drug study early and she wants to know what to do with the PDA. So I walk her through resetting it so that she can use it for her next patient. Well, while we're waiting for her to upload data from the PDA to the web-server, she just volunteers that the reason her patient is not continuing in the study is because she's pregnant. She then follows up this comment with the fact that her blood test came back positive for cocaine.
Talk about T.M.I.
